    What to Look for in a Piercing Studio

    Before you book your appointment, it's super important to do your research and choose a reputable piercing studio. Don't just walk into the first place you see! Here's a checklist of things to consider:

    • Hygiene is Key: This is the most important factor. The studio should be clean, well-lit, and use sterilized equipment. Ask about their sterilization procedures and make sure they use autoclaves. A reputable studio will happily explain their hygiene practices.
    • Experienced Piercers: Look for piercers with years of experience and a solid portfolio of their work. Check their online reviews and see what other customers have to say about their skills and professionalism. Don't be afraid to ask about their training and certifications.
    • Proper Licensing and Permits: Ensure the studio has all the necessary licenses and permits to operate legally. This demonstrates that they meet certain standards of safety and professionalism.
    • Quality Jewelry: The studio should use high-quality, hypoallergenic jewelry made from materials like surgical steel, titanium, or gold. Avoid studios that use cheap, low-quality jewelry, as this can increase the risk of infection and allergic reactions.
    • Aftercare Instructions: A good piercing studio will provide you with detailed aftercare instructions and be available to answer any questions you may have after your piercing. They should explain how to clean your piercing, what to avoid, and what to do if you experience any problems.
    • Comfortable Atmosphere: Choose a studio where you feel comfortable and relaxed. The piercer should be friendly, approachable, and willing to listen to your concerns. The overall atmosphere of the studio should be welcoming and professional.

    Taking the time to research and choose a reputable piercing studio is essential for ensuring a safe and positive experience. Don't compromise on hygiene, experience, or quality. Your health and well-being are worth it!

    Types of Piercings Available

    Okay, so you've found a great studio, but what kind of piercing are you going for? The possibilities are endless! Here's a quick rundown of some popular piercing types:

    • Ear Piercings: These are the most common type of piercings and include lobes, helix, tragus, daith, rook, and conch piercings. Each offers a unique look and can be adorned with a variety of jewelry.
    • Nose Piercings: Nostril and septum piercings are popular choices for those looking to add a touch of edge to their look. They can be subtle or bold, depending on the jewelry you choose.
    • Lip Piercings: Labret, Monroe, and Medusa piercings are just a few of the options for lip piercings. These piercings can be placed in various locations around the lips, creating a unique and eye-catching look.
    • Eyebrow Piercings: These piercings are typically placed vertically through the eyebrow and can be adorned with barbells or rings.
    • Navel Piercings: A classic choice for those who want to show off their midriff. Navel piercings can be placed in the top or bottom of the navel.
    • Nipple Piercings: These piercings are typically placed horizontally or vertically through the nipple and can be adorned with barbells or rings. They are considered a more intimate and daring choice.
    • Surface Piercings: These piercings are placed on the surface of the skin, rather than through a specific body part. They can be placed on various areas of the body, such as the nape of the neck, the hips, or the chest.

    Before you commit to a particular piercing, it's important to consider your pain tolerance, lifestyle, and the healing time required. Talk to your piercer about the best placement for your anatomy and the type of jewelry that will work best for your chosen piercing.

    Aftercare: Keeping Your Piercing Healthy

    So, you got your new piercing! Awesome! But the job's not done yet. Proper aftercare is absolutely crucial to prevent infection and ensure your piercing heals properly. Here's a breakdown of the basics:

    • Cleanliness is King: Wash your hands thoroughly before touching your piercing. Clean the piercing twice a day with a saline solution (you can buy pre-made solutions or make your own by dissolving 1/4 teaspoon of sea salt in 1 cup of warm water).
    • Avoid Harsh Chemicals: Don't use harsh soaps, alcohol, or hydrogen peroxide to clean your piercing. These can irritate the skin and delay healing.
    • Don't Over-Clean: Over-cleaning can also irritate the piercing. Stick to cleaning it twice a day.
    • Avoid Touching: Resist the urge to touch or play with your piercing. This can introduce bacteria and increase the risk of infection.
    • Be Patient: Healing times vary depending on the type of piercing. Be patient and continue to follow the aftercare instructions until your piercing is fully healed.
    • Watch for Signs of Infection: If you notice any signs of infection, such as redness, swelling, pus, or pain, consult a doctor or your piercer immediately.

    Important Note: Always follow the specific aftercare instructions provided by your piercer. They know best how to care for your particular piercing.

    Finding the Right Jewelry

    The right jewelry can make all the difference! Not only does it enhance the look of your piercing, but it also plays a crucial role in the healing process. Here are some tips for choosing the right jewelry:

    • Material Matters: Opt for high-quality, hypoallergenic materials like surgical steel, titanium, or gold. Avoid cheap metals that can cause allergic reactions.
    • Size and Gauge: Choose jewelry that is the correct size and gauge for your piercing. Your piercer can help you determine the appropriate size and gauge.
    • Style and Design: Choose jewelry that reflects your personal style. There are countless options available, from simple studs to elaborate dangles.
    • Comfort: Make sure the jewelry is comfortable to wear and doesn't irritate your skin.
    • Reputable Supplier: Purchase your jewelry from a reputable supplier who offers high-quality products.

    Pro Tip: Wait until your piercing is fully healed before changing the jewelry. Changing it too soon can irritate the piercing and delay healing.
